About the role

  • Conduct client and user discovery to uncover unmet needs, pain points, and opportunities across the payments journey.
  • Design and optimize intuitive, transparent, and frictionless payment experiences for students and families—balancing institutional needs with consumer expectations shaped by leading digital payment products.
  • Identify opportunities to embed AI in both product capabilities (e.g., intelligent automation, predictive insights, personalization) and product operations (e.g., backlog management, data-driven decisioning).
  • Understand and design how front-stage experiences (student and parent interactions) connect to back-stage systems and processes (business office workflows, reconciliation, financial aid).
  • Develop product roadmaps grounded in clear strategic priorities, informed by data, research, and client feedback.
  • Drive product delivery through clear requirements, close collaboration with design and engineering, and active management of scope, quality, and timelines.
  • Establish an iterative approach to validate assumptions, measure success, and adapt based on what you learn.
  • Partner with marketing, sales, client success, and operations teams to ensure strong product-market fit, adoption, and client satisfaction.
  • Continuously gather feedback from clients and end users to refine experiences and deliver meaningful, measurable value.
